The almost 71-year-old entrepreneur went into space yesterday aboard his own winged rocket ship.
He beat out fellow billionaire Jeff Bezos, who also plans his own space flight on July 20th, the 52nd anniversary of the Apollo 11 moon landing, but Branson has insisted he and Bezos are friendly rivals.
Branson and five crewmates from his Virgin Galactic space-tourism company reached an altitude of about 88 kilometers over the New Mexico desert, which was enough to experience three to four minutes of weightlessness and see the curvature of the Earth, before they safely glided to a runway landing.
Virgin Galactic already has more than 600 reservations from wannabe space tourists, who are due to take off next year, with tickets costing $250,000 apiece.
